Note
Some CD-Rs or CD-RWs cannot be played on this
player depending upon the recording quality or
physical condition of the disc, or the characteristics of
the recording device.
Furthermore, the disc will not play if it has not been
correctly finalized. For more information, see the
operating instructions for the recording device.
Note on playback operations of DVDs
and VIDEO CDs
Some playback operations of DVDs and
VIDEO CDs may be intentionally set by
software producers. Since this player plays
DVDs and VIDEO CDs according to the disc
contents the software producers designed,
some playback features may not be available.
Also, refer to the instructions supplied with
the DVDs or VIDEO CDs.

Notes about the Discs
On handling discs
• To keep the disc clean, handle the disc by its
edge. Do not touch the surface.

• Do not expose the disc to direct sunlight or
heat sources such as hot air ducts, or leave
it in a car parked in direct sunlight as the
temperature may rise considerably inside
the car.
• After pressing A on the player to eject the
disc, do no leave the disc as it is. Remove it
completely from the player.
• After playing, store the disc in its case.
• If glue is present on the outer edge of the
disc, wipe the edge of the disc with the side
of a pen or pencil so that the glue is spread
evenly along the edge before inserting the
disc into the player. Be sure not to touch the
playback side of the disc when wiping the
edge.
• If burrs remain on the outer edge of the
disc, remove them by rubbing with the side
of a pen or pencil. If burrs are not removed,
discs may not load properly into the player,
or fragments of plastic adhering to the
playback side of the disc may cause
skipping in the sound.
On cleaning
• Before playing, clean the disc with a
cleaning cloth. Wipe the disc from the
center out.
• Do not use solvents such as benzine,
thinner, commercially available cleaners, or
anti-static spray intended for vinyl LPs.

Region code
Your player has a region code printed on the
back of the unit and will only play DVDs
labeled with identical region codes.
DVDs labeled
will also play on this
ALL
player.
If you try to play any other DVD, the
message "Playback prohibited by area
limitations." will appear on the TV screen.
Depending on the DVD, no region code
indication may be labeled even though
playing the DVD is prohibited by area
restrictions.

Example of discs that the player
cannot play
The player cannot play the following discs:
• CD-ROMs (PHOTO CDs included)
• All CD-Rs/RWs other than music and VCD
format CD-Rs/RWs
• Data part of CD-Extras
• DVD-ROMs
• DVD Audio discs
• DVD-RWs recorded in video recording
format (VR mode)
• HD layer on SACDs
Also, the player cannot play the following
discs:
• A DVD with a different region code (page
78).
• A disc recorded in a color system other than
NTSC, such as PAL or SECAM. (This
player conforms to the NTSC color
system.)
• A disc that has a non-standard shape (e.g.,
card, heart).
• A disc with paper or stickers on it.
• A disc that has the adhesive of cellophane
tape or a sticker still left on it.
